Now, if you’re anything like me and use Tweet deck, Seismic, Hoot-suite or one of the other programs for tweeting then you very rarely if at all go to the Twitter Home Page.

Why, because you don’t need to go there to do your tweeting.

Were just happy running programs like Tweet deck where you can see all your tweets, all the people you’re following, groups, mentions, searches and much more all on 1 screen.

Anyway, I happened to go to the home page for Twitter and was pleasantly surprised at the changes they have made.

Twitter have now made it possible to see the most popular tweets by the minute by the hour and by the day.
